Output d167315327ef1deb65204b911f48b00716e3af89e38f7f8022839f627b41ec38:25

value
25635
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9358132b5a434d849c408cfeb683b87c3c7a10a OP_EQUAL
address
3H7iDXtjMKFyYy1v3vPRkNWTX2YUWdaruV
transaction
d167315327ef1deb65204b911f48b00716e3af89e38f7f8022839f627b41ec38
confirmations
258063
spent
true